Telrii was an Arelish man from Sel.He was lean and had a strong posture, but overindulged to the point where it affected his looks.He wore incredibly garrish clothing and a plethora of jewels on his person.He also had a massive purple birthmark across the left side of his face.He was also an incredibly frivolous spender with a very poor financial sense.[1]He possessed a stately air and calm face[2]

The only reason he managed to attain such a high rank of duke and a great amount of personal wealth in the first place is due to him inheriting his brothers estate upon the latters death, his brother having been a much better merchant.[3]

When Sarene began her incursions into Elantris to hand out food, Telrii joined but made no effort to do any work himself, instead bringing along a manservant[4]

Raoden never cared much for Telrii, having once invited him to join his group of conspirators only for Telrii to yawn casually and ask him how much he was willing to pay for his support.[4]

He had one daughter, Soine, who had never grown out any hair and thus he had a blonde wig made for her.When the Shaod took her over two years before the events of Elantris he covered it up, instead claiming that she had died due to an illness known as Dionia.[5]

He ascended to the Arelish throne after King Iadon's death, and conspired with the Derethi for monetary support in exchange for his support in converting Arelon.However upon taking the throne decided to renege on the deal with Hrathen, refusing to officially convert to Shu-Dereth unless made into a gyorn, as he knew that otherwise he would be under the whims of any Derethi priest, and that a gyorn would be considered higher than even a monarch.[6]

He was killed by Eondel in a duel just before the invasion of Arelon, in retaliation for the death of one of Raoden's conspirators.[7][8]
